The Global Meal Replacement Market is projected to expand significantly, rising from USD 22.91 Billion in 2025 to USD 38.15 Billion by 2031, demonstrating an 8.87% Compound Annual Growth Rate. These products, which include shakes, bars, and powders, are formulated foods designed to replace one or more daily meals by delivering a balanced intake of calories and vital nutrients. The market's growth is primarily fueled by the increasing worldwide incidence of lifestyle-related metabolic disorders, which drives the need for effective weight management solutions, alongside a growing demand for convenient nutritional options among busy professionals. This trend is reinforced by the wellness sector, encompassing meal replacement products, which, in 2025, remained the leading category within the USD 164 billion global direct selling market, as reported by the World Federation of Direct Selling Associations, indicating its substantial commercial footprint.

However, the industry faces a considerable challenge due to rigorous regulatory frameworks governing health claims and labeling, which vary widely across different regions and can cause delays in product approvals. These intricate compliance requirements frequently pose obstacles for new market entrants and impede manufacturers' ability to innovate or quickly market their formulations to health-conscious consumers. This regulatory complexity could potentially slow the overall pace of global market penetration, even in the face of strong underlying consumer demand.

Market Driver

The escalating global prevalence of obesity and chronic lifestyle-related diseases is a key factor propelling the meal replacement market, fundamentally shifting consumer behaviors towards controlled caloric intake. As metabolic disorders become more widespread, a growing number of individuals are turning to structured weight management programs that leverage scientifically formulated substitutes to ensure precise nutrient delivery. This demographic change presents a substantial market opportunity for established industry leaders specializing in weight-loss solutions. For instance, the World Obesity Federation projected in March 2025 that the global adult obese population would reach 1.13 billion by 2030, highlighting the critical public health issue that drives product adoption. Consequently, major direct-selling companies continue to operate extensive commercial networks to meet this demand, as evidenced by Herbalife's reported full-year net sales of $5.0 billion in February 2025, underscoring the enduring scale of demand for weight management solutions worldwide.

Concurrently, the market is also being boosted by an increasing need for convenient, on-the-go nutritional solutions, particularly among time-pressed professionals and younger demographics. Modern urban lifestyles often make it challenging to prepare traditional meals, leading to a greater reliance on ready-to-drink shakes and bars that offer complete nutrition without compromising productivity. This evolution has expanded the market's focus beyond strict dieting to functional convenience, enabling brands to reach a broader audience interested in general wellness and active nutrition. The strong momentum in this segment is clearly demonstrated by recent financial results; BellRing Brands, for example, achieved fiscal year net sales of $2.32 billion in November 2025, a 16.1% increase largely driven by the volume growth of its convenient protein shake portfolio.

Market Challenge

The primary hindrance to the growth of the Global Meal Replacement Market stems from the stringent regulatory frameworks governing health claims and product labeling. Manufacturers must navigate a highly fragmented international landscape where permissible nutrient profiles and health claim definitions differ significantly across various jurisdictions. For example, meeting the rigorous standards set by the European Food Safety Authority often requires completely different product formulations and labeling compared to those mandated by North American regulatory bodies. This lack of global harmonization forces companies to invest substantial capital and time into region-specific compliance and testing, inevitably increasing operational costs and delaying the commercial launch of new products.

These intricate compliance requirements directly impede the industry's capacity to swiftly respond to robust consumer demand. Protracted approval processes create a bottleneck, slowing the introduction of innovative nutritional solutions into key markets and preventing manufacturers from capitalizing on emerging health trends. This lag is particularly restrictive given the growing user base seeking convenient dietary aids; the Council for Responsible Nutrition reported that in 2024, the usage of weight management products among supplement users rose to 27 percent. By postponing product rollouts and creating obstacles for new entrants, these regulatory hurdles effectively temper the market's expansion despite strong underlying commercial interest.

Market Trends

The emergence of GLP-1 Companion Nutrition Products is significantly influencing product formulations, tailoring them to the specific physiological requirements of consumers using semaglutide-based weight loss medications. Unlike traditional shakes focused on caloric restriction, these new "companion" products prioritize a high-density protein content to counteract the rapid loss of lean muscle mass often associated with GLP-1 agonists, along with enhanced micronutrient profiles to compensate for reduced food intake. This medically-oriented subcategory is experiencing rapid commercialization, with major industry players launching dedicated product lines to serve this specialized demographic. For instance, in June 2024, Nestle Health Science announced a new product portfolio specifically designed for the more than 15 million Americans prescribed GLP-1 drugs, addressing needs such as muscle preservation and gut health.

Simultaneously, the widespread adoption of Plant-Based and Vegan Formulations is becoming a major growth driver, spurred by consumer demand for clean-label, allergen-free nutrition. Manufacturers are increasingly substituting dairy proteins with sophisticated botanical blends, such as those derived from pea and pumpkin, to provide complete amino acid profiles that appeal to the expanding flexitarian consumer base. This shift is substantiated by significant revenue projections for brands exclusively focused on dairy-free nutrition; The Simply Good Foods Company, in October 2024, projected that its recently acquired plant-based brand, OWYN, would generate net sales between $135 million and $145 million for fiscal year 2025, underscoring the lucrative scalability of vegan-certified ready-to-drink options.
